Transaction 674924b8954d34daf58d375ca91e8f96ebe1b127b65516a1cd0d2ef33d05dbff
1 Input
2 Outputs
- 674924b8954d34daf58d375ca91e8f96ebe1b127b65516a1cd0d2ef33d05dbff:0
- 674924b8954d34daf58d375ca91e8f96ebe1b127b65516a1cd0d2ef33d05dbff:1
value 587096
address 15xNvXNiSnaosnd1Q6NY8YfssSou9c95Vb
value 837169
address 13ncJB73UDt1n1Ryf5LLNpfSLvjzg6RN65